On Time Versus Space

Abstract
It is shown that every deterministic multitape Turing machine of time complexity t(n)/log t(n). Consequently, for tape constructable t(n), the class of languages recognizable by multitape Turing machines of time complexity t(n) is strictly contained in the class of languages recognized by Turing machines of tape complexity t(n). In particular, the context sensitive languages can not be recognized in linear time by deterministic multitape Turing machines.
